Data Scientist, Generative AI

Who you are:

We are always looking for amazing talent who can contribute to our growth and deliver results! Geotab is seeking a Data Scientist, Generative AI who will focus on utilizing data science techniques to develop and enhance solutions within the telematics industry. In collaboration with other Data Scientists on the team, this role will be responsible for implementing and refining Gen AI models, analyzing telematics data to derive insights, and supporting the development of innovative products and services. Key responsibilities include leveraging Gen AI techniques, collaborating with cross-functional teams to optimize models, and contributing to the continuous improvement of model performance through testing and iteration. How you’ll make an impact

  • Assist and implement Generative AI solutions tailored to telematics applications, with guidance from senior team members.
  • Develop and refine generative AI models using established machine learning and deep learning techniques.
  • Assist in implementing LLM-powered solutions, employing techniques like prompt engineering and Retrieval Augmented Generation (RAG)-based systems.
  • Analyze experimental results to evaluate the effectiveness and accuracy of Generative AI algorithms, providing insights for optimization.
  • Contribute to the development of evaluation systems to assess model output quality and product experience.
  • Work with software developers, AI engineers to integrate generative AI solutions into telematics platforms.
  • Participate in cross-departmental projects, contributing as a data science expert under the direction of senior team members.
  • Document research, methodologies, model design, and experimental results to maintain comprehensive records.
  • Stay informed on industry trends and advancements in generative AI and prompt engineering, applying best practices to development cycles.
  • Implement statistical or mathematical methodologies for data analysis models, following established practices.
  • Develop algorithms and predictive models to solve business problems, with oversight from senior staff.
  • Conduct A/B tests or other experimental approaches to identify root causes of issues, reporting findings to senior data scientists.
  • Extract value from big data infrastructure (e.g., Google BigQuery) through complex queries and analyses.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ate AI technologies into platforms, contributing to personalized user experiences.

What you’ll bring to the role

  • Bachelors in a related field in Data Science, Mathematics, Computer Science, Statistics, or related field.
  • 1 - 3 years experience as a Data Scientist or similar role. Writing SQL queries, programming in Python and experience with transformer models such as BERT and GPT, and pre-LLM NLP models like word2vec or GloVe.
  • Experience with OpenAI’s and VertexAI frameworks and APIs
  • Experience in contributing to generative AI projects, including model fine-tuning and basic model adjustments for specific applications.
  • Familiarity with prompt engineering for both closed-source (e.g., GPT) and open-source models.
  • Proficiency in deploying models using cloud services (e.g., GCP, Azure, AWS) with a focus on scalability.
  • Basic knowledge of data management practices, including building datasets and evaluating model performance.
  • Understanding of AI frameworks and libraries such as PyTorch and TensorFlow, with an emphasis on practical application.
  • Solid grasp of machine learning principles, statistical analysis, and predictive modeling.
  • Awareness of ethical considerations in Generative AI, including data privacy and bias detection.
  • Strong communication skills for collaboration within teams and with stakeholders.
  • Attention to detail and analytical thinking to support decision-making processes.
  • Team-oriented mindset with the ability to collaborate effectively across different levels of the organization.
  • Willingness to stay updated on new technologies and adapt to evolving market demands.
  • Stay informed on the latest advancements in Gen AI to effectively contribute to the team’s goals
